中文摘要: 依据观测/再分析资料及过去2 000年中国区域温度重建资料,对通用地球系统模式(CESM)近2 000年模拟温度进行时空变化的对比分析,检验模式对中国区域温度的模拟性能。结果表明,模拟温度较好地体现了中国区域年平均温度的空间分布型态以及近半个世纪以来的上升趋势;也较好地模拟出了过去2 000年重建资料反映的中国区域平均温度的年代际变化特征;在百年尺度上,模拟的中国区域温度的波动变化与重建资料也基本一致,但华中及青藏地区模拟与重建有所差异。模拟的中国区域平均温度均显示了0540年、8001250年和1901 2000年3个暖期,551 721年和14001850年2个冷期,与重建结果具有一定的差异。这可能与模式的分辨率、外强迫条件、次网格过程的参数化方案等不确定性有关。
英文摘要: Studying climate changes over the past 2 000 years has important scientific significance in exploring climate variability on decadal to centennial timescales, assessing the natural and anthropogenic contribution to the climate warming, and understanding the effects of human activities in the past and future climate changes. Due to the scarcity of observation and uncertainty of reconstruction in this period, climate model is developed as a useful tool for studying paleoclimate. The Community Earth System Model (CESM) is one of the state-of-the-art climate models,but its performance in simulating the temperature in China has not been examined. The temperature datasets of observation/reanalysis (GHCN_CAMS) and reconstructions during the past 2000 years in China were used to examine the performance of CESM. The comparison between the annual average temperatures of GHCN_CAMS reanalysis and simulation showed that the model well reproduced the spatial distributions and upward trend of the annual average temperature in China,and the comparison with reconstructions in five sub-regions of China indicated that the simulation were in good consistent with the average temperature changes of reconstructionson decadal time scales. On the centennial time scale,the average temperature fluctuations of simulation in the regions of China were in accord with reconstructions generally except for Central East and Tibet. There existed three warm periods of simulated temperature variation in China over the past 2000 years, including 0-540AD, 800-1250AD and 1901-2000AD, and two cold periods involving the 551-721 AD and 1400-1850AD,which had some discrepancies with reconstructions. And the discrepancies between simulation and reconstructions might be related to uncertainties of the resolution, external forcing and parameterization of the subgrid-scale process in the model.
